Japan Metal Spinal Hooks Market Insights Application of Japan Metal Spinal Hooks Market The Japan Metal Spinal Hooks Market primarily serves the medical sector, focusing on spinal surgeries to treat conditions such as scoliosis, spinal fractures, and degenerative disc diseases. These hooks are used as essential components in spinal fixation systems, providing stability and support during complex surgical procedures. They are favored for their durability, biocompatibility, and ability to be customized according to patient-specific needs. The market also supports research and development efforts aimed at improving surgical outcomes, reducing recovery times, and minimizing complications. Additionally, the application extends to minimally invasive surgeries, where precise and reliable hardware is crucial for successful results. Overall, the market plays a vital role in advancing spinal healthcare in Japan, contributing to improved patient quality of life and surgical success rates. Download Sample Ask For Discount Japan Metal Spinal Hooks Market By Type Segment Analysis The Japan Metal Spinal Hooks market is classified into several key types based on design, material composition, and intended surgical application. Predominantly, the main segments include traditional stainless steel hooks, titanium alloy hooks, and specialized modular hooks designed for complex spinal procedures. Among these, titanium alloy hooks are gaining significant traction owing to their superior biocompatibility, corrosion resistance, and lightweight properties, which enhance surgical outcomes. The market size for stainless steel hooks remains substantial, accounting for approximately 55% of the total market, driven by their cost-effectiveness and long-standing clinical acceptance. However, the titanium segment is projected to witness the highest growth rate, with an estimated CAGR of around 6-7% over the next five years, reflecting a shift towards advanced materials in spinal fixation devices. Japan Metal Spinal Hooks Market By Application Segment Analysis The application landscape of the Japan Metal Spinal Hooks market primarily encompasses spinal fusion surgeries, deformity corrections, trauma stabilization, and revision procedures. Spinal fusion remains the dominant application, accounting for approximately 60-65% of the total market, driven by the increasing prevalence of degenerative disc diseases and spinal deformities among the aging population. Deformity correction procedures, including scoliosis and kyphosis treatments, are rapidly expanding segments, supported by technological innovations that enable minimally invasive approaches and enhanced surgical precision. Trauma stabilization, although currently a smaller segment, is expected to grow at a CAGR of around 5-6% over the next five years, fueled by rising incidences of spinal injuries due to road accidents and falls. The market is transitioning from traditional open surgeries to minimally invasive techniques, which require specialized hooks with advanced design features. Growing adoption of computer-assisted navigation and robotic surgeries further accelerates demand for high-precision hooks tailored for such procedures. The maturity stage varies across segments: spinal fusion and deformity correction are in the growth phase, characterized by technological innovation and increasing clinical adoption, whereas trauma stabilization remains in an emerging stage with significant growth potential. Key growth drivers include technological advancements that improve fixation stability, reduce surgical time, and enhance patient recovery. Innovations such as surface coatings that promote osseointegration and modular designs that allow intraoperative customization are transforming the application landscape, offering surgeons more effective tools for complex cases.
